The Office of Sponsored Research is pleased to invite faculty members to the upcoming NSERC Discovery Grants workshop.

Getting Your Grant: Strategies for Success 

McGill Researchers, both new and established, who are planning to submit an NSERC Discovery Grant application this fall, are strongly encouraged to attend this NSERC Discovery Grant workshop organized by McGill’s Office of Sponsored Research.

This session will provide "behind the scenes" information about the peer review committee process and activities, as well as helpful tips and "tricks of the trade" for researchers to enhance the quality of their applications. The sessions will focus on successful strategies for planning and writing a grant application, with particular emphasis on the restructured peer review system and the new evaluation process. Recent competition results will also be covered.
